Jiaxiu Song is a scholar working on Pollution, Biomedical Engineering and Ecology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jiaxiu Song has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 360 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Pollution, 5 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 5 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Jiaxiu Song’s work include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(5 papers), Microbial bioremediation and biosurfactants (4 papers) and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(4 papers). Jiaxiu Song is often cited by papers focused on Microbial Community Ecology and Physiology (5 papers), Microbial bioremediation and biosurfactants (4 papers) and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(4 papers). Jiaxiu Song coll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and South Korea. Jiaxiu Song's co-authors include Dong An, Yongming Zhang, Qi Zhao, Yuanyuan Zheng, Dong An, Ning Yan, Nanqi Ren, Ying Chen, Xiaoyi Huang and Wei Gao and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Journal of Hazardous Materials and Bioresource Technology.
